P0060

HO2S Heater Resistance Bank 2 Sensor 2

Oxygen sensor (heater) Generic OBD-II Medium

What it means

P0060 means the heater element inside the bank 2, sensor 2 oxygen sensor (downstream, after the catalytic converter) has a resistance outside its expected range. The heater warms the sensor for accurate readings; when its resistance drifts, the car still drives normally but the check-engine light comes on and emissions monitors take longer to complete or fail.

Medium

Can I keep driving? Yes — the engine runs normally; the bank 2 downstream O2 heater is out of its resistance range, so the effects are the warning light and an emissions-test failure.

Common causes

Most likely first

  1. Aged or failing heater element with out-of-range resistance (bank 2, sensor 2)
  2. High-resistance or corroded connections in the heater circuit
  3. Damaged or chafed heater wiring
  4. Faulty ECM (rare)

How to diagnose & fix

Work through it in order

  1. Read freeze-frame data and confirm the code names bank 2, sensor 2.
  2. Inspect the sensor connector and wiring for corrosion or high-resistance joints.
  3. Measure the heater element's resistance cold and compare to the manufacturer spec.
  4. Repair any damaged wiring or corroded terminals.
  5. Replace the downstream oxygen sensor if its heater resistance is out of range.
  6. Clear the code and complete a drive cycle to confirm the fix.

FAQ

Quick answers

Is it safe to drive with P0060?+
Yes, short-term — it doesn't affect how the engine runs. It keeps the light on and can fail emissions, so schedule the repair.
Can I just clear P0060?+
It returns once the ECM re-checks the heater resistance unless the sensor or wiring is fixed.
